首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在React Native中添加一个同时适用于两个平台的选取器

在React Native中添加一个同时适用于两个平台的选取器,可以使用React Native提供的Picker组件。Picker组件是一个跨平台的选择器,可以在iOS和Android上使用。

要在React Native中添加一个同时适用于两个平台的选取器,可以按照以下步骤进行操作:

  1. 首先,确保你已经安装了React Native的开发环境,并创建了一个React Native项目。
  2. 在你的项目中,使用以下命令安装Picker组件的依赖:
代码语言:txt
复制
npm install @react-native-picker/picker
  1. 在需要使用选取器的组件中,导入Picker组件:
代码语言:txt
复制
import { Picker } from '@react-native-picker/picker';
  1. 在组件的render方法中,使用Picker组件来创建选取器:
代码语言:txt
复制
render() {
  return (
    <Picker
      selectedValue={this.state.selectedValue}
      onValueChange={(itemValue, itemIndex) =>
        this.setState({selectedValue: itemValue})
      }>
      <Picker.Item label="选项1" value="option1" />
      <Picker.Item label="选项2" value="option2" />
      <Picker.Item label="选项3" value="option3" />
    </Picker>
  );
}

在上面的代码中,我们使用了Picker组件来创建一个选取器,并通过selectedValue属性和onValueChange事件来管理选取器的值。

  1. 最后,根据需要对选取器进行样式和功能的定制。你可以使用Picker组件提供的属性来设置选取器的样式、模式、默认值等。

这样,你就可以在React Native中添加一个同时适用于两个平台的选取器了。

Picker组件的优势是它是一个跨平台的组件,可以在iOS和Android上使用。它提供了丰富的属性和事件,可以满足不同场景下的需求。

在React Native中使用Picker组件的应用场景包括但不限于:

  • 在表单中选择特定的选项或数值
  • 在设置页面中选择不同的配置项
  • 在筛选功能中选择特定的条件

腾讯云提供了一系列与React Native相关的产品和服务,可以帮助开发者构建和部署React Native应用。具体推荐的产品和产品介绍链接地址可以参考腾讯云官方文档或咨询腾讯云的客服人员。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券